Subject: Servicing return — drone unit R-7

To the records team via dispatch:

Drone R-7 (Skylark Mk II) returned today from the Penfold Ridge survey with a cracked camera gimbal. Flight logs exported and attached to the service file. Unit crated, battery isolated, airframe inspected — no structural damage beyond the gimbal. Crate goes to the Averton workshop on tomorrow's 08:00 courier run from Dock 2. Please update the asset register and servicing log accordingly. At pickup, the courier is to receive this instruction:

handover note for fawef-tafog: the lamvan goriel courier leaves the quenius holvan quenael fravan oliok zordor ulaion praiel ledger at gate 2859 under passcode 647956

Subject: Wrapping up the Norgate office

Hi team — quick one for our incoming director, Tomas Reel: we're closing the small Norgate satellite office at quarter-end. Only six staff affected; all have remote or Halvern relocation offers. Lease exit is settled and the landlord's been cooperative. Reasons and next steps are covered in the note below.

confidential, bagep-fajef: Gross margin on Druwyn came in at 5 percent against a plan of 15 percent. Only 5 of the 80 pilot accounts renewed Druwyn, so a churn review is set for April 1.

# Approvals — Planwright Query Planner Regression

The v14 upgrade of Planwright introduced a regression where correlated subqueries on the orders table choose a sequential scan over the composite index, inflating p95 latency roughly 6x on the Teaborough cluster. A planner hint workaround is live; the real fix requires a cost-model patch. Per policy, any change to cost-model constants requires a regression benchmark run and explicit approval before merge. Approval authority for this patch series is held by the engineer named below.

approver of hahaf-hahaf = Druion Druius Kasax Eliox